CVS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

1,864 of the 4,878 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CVS Health (CVS)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$66.1B — up 10% from $59.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 166 funds opened new CVS positions and 102 closed out — a net gain of 64 holders — while 871 added to existing stakes and 669 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$895M. The largest seller was Charles Schwab, cutting an estimated $354M.
